Standing Split doesn’t have to be about muscling your leg higher. In this video, I’m sharing a few tiny shifts that can create more balance, more expansion, and more ease in Urdhva Prasarita Eka Padasana. We’ll explore: square hips vs. slightly open hips rooting through the standing foot firming the inner thighs using fingertips for support bending and re-lengthening the lifted leg to make the pose more accessible If Standing Split has ever felt wobbly, compressed, or like you’re just yanking the top leg higher, try these small adjustments and see what changes.
